Overview Creon 10000 Capsule

Pancreatic enzyme insufficiency is managed with Creon 10000 Capsules, a digestive aid supplementing pancreatic enzymes. This medication alleviates digestive distress, including reduced bowel movements and stomach upset. Administer Creon 10000 Capsules with a full glass of water during or immediately following meals or snacks to optimize enzyme-food interaction and enhance digestion. Dosage is individualized, contingent upon your health status and treatment response, and should continue as directed by your physician—potentially lifelong. Consistent daily use is recommended. Creon 10000 Capsules may be part of a broader treatment plan, possibly incorporating dietary modifications. Common adverse reactions, such as abdominal pain, distension, and loose stools, should be reported to your doctor if persistent or troublesome; management strategies may be available. Inform your physician of any pre-existing conditions, including gout, asthma, allergies, or diabetes (as Creon 10000 may influence blood glucose control and diabetes management). Concurrent use with antacids should be avoided. Pregnant or breastfeeding individuals should consult their doctor before initiating treatment. Regular blood tests may be conducted by your physician to monitor treatment efficacy.

How Creon 10000 Capsule works:

Pancreatic enzyme replacement therapy, such as pancreatin, aids digestion by fully integrating with ingested food.

SAFETY ADVICE

AlcoholAlcoholC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

The interaction of Creon 10000 Capsule and alcohol is undetermined. Seek medical advice before combining them.

PregnancyPregnancy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Use of Creon 10000 Capsules during pregnancy may pose risks. While human data is scarce, animal research indicates potential harm to the fetus. A physician will assess the advantages against possible dangers prior to prescribing. Seek medical advice.

Breast feedingBreast feedingSAFE IF PRESCRIBED

Based on available evidence, Creon 10000 Capsules appear to pose minimal risk to nursing infants. Studies in humans indicate negligible infant exposure.

DrivingDrivingSAFE

Driving ability is typically unaffected by Creon 10000 Capsule.

KidneyKidneyC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Insufficient data exists regarding Creon 10000 Capsule use in individuals with renal impairment. Physician consultation is advised. Elevated uric acid levels are possible in patients with pre-existing kidney conditions; therefore, careful monitoring is necessary.

LiverLiverCONSULT YOUR DOCTOR

Data regarding Creon 10000 Capsule use in individuals with hepatic impairment is scarce. Physician consultation is advised.

What if you forget to take Creon 10000 Capsule :

Should you forget a Creon 10000 Capsule dose, take it immediately. Nevertheless, if your next dose is imminent, omit the missed one and resume your usual dosing regimen. Avoid taking a double dose.

FAQs on Creon 10000 Capsule

Pancreatic enzyme replacement therapy, such as Creon 10000 Capsules, provides a blend of enzymes to aid digestion. This supplementation is prescribed for individuals whose pancreas fails to produce sufficient digestive enzymes naturally. It's also indicated for digestive difficulties arising from pancreatic insufficiency, including cases of surgical removal or impaired pancreatic function.
Pancreatic enzyme replacement therapy with Creon 10000 Capsules is generally well-tolerated for digestive problems. However, elevated uric acid levels, potentially exacerbating gout and resulting in arthritic pain, are a possibility. Adverse reactions such as skin eruptions, facial swelling, increased gas, abdominal discomfort, cephalalgia, and vertigo may also occur. Prior to commencing treatment, a comprehensive discussion with your physician, including a complete allergy and medication history, is recommended.
Consume the capsule with a meal, swallowing it whole. Follow administration with ample fluids. Increased hydration is crucial while using Creon 10000 Capsules. If swallowing the capsule proves difficult, carefully empty the contents into fruit juice or yogurt and ingest the mixture. Avoid crushing the granules.
Consuming five smaller meals can aid your pancreas in digestion. Maintain a balanced, low-fat diet, drastically reducing saturated and trans fats. Prioritize whole grains, fruits, vegetables, lean meats/poultry, beans, and low-fat dairy products. Ensure adequate hydration by drinking plenty of fluids. Inquire with your physician about supplementation with vitamins A, D, E, and K. Moderate consumption of healthy polyunsaturated fats is acceptable. Smoking and alcohol should be completely avoided due to their detrimental effects on the pancreas.
Creon 10000 Capsules are suitable for pediatric use. Children, as with adults, require adequate hydration during treatment. For infants under 12 months, the capsule contents can be administered directly into the infant's mouth. Subsequently, feed the infant breast milk or formula. Avoid mixing the medication into the milk. Ensure complete ingestion to prevent oral irritation.
